How to Cut Flocked HTV with Silhouette CAMEO 4

Flocked HTV is a type of heat transfer vinyl that has a luxurious soft and fuzzy texture to it, like a suede or velvet.

Working with flocked HTV is very similar to regular HTV, but there are some differences that are important to know so that your project goes more smoothly. In this tutorial, we'll show you how to cut, weed, and press flocked HTV to create this snuggly buffalo plaid blanket.

How to Make Sets of Kiss Cut Stickers with Silhouette CAMEO 4

Once you have mastered how to make kiss cut stickers with Silhouette CAMEO, you can take it one step further to create sticker sets!

Sticker sets are a little trickier with Silhouette CAMEO 4 because you need to set the blade to a kiss cut setting for the stickers, but then adjust the settings to cut fully through the sticker sheet and liner to cut the individual sets.
